Top 5 Finance Apps on iOS in Dominican Republic Q2 2024
Explore the performance of the top 5 finance apps on iOS in the Dominican Republic during Q2 2024, highlighting key tr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the second quarter of 2024, the finance category on iOS in the Dominican Republic saw notable trends among the top 5 apps, as reported by Sensor Tower. Here’s a closer look at how each app performed in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
Préstamos CLOUD experienced fluctuating weekly revenue, with a peak at approximately $415 in late April. Weekly downloads also varied, peaking at 164 in mid-April, before stabilizing around 132 in late June.
TradingView: Track All Markets showed a steady increase in weekly revenue, reaching around $351 by the last week of June. Downloads fluctuated, peaking at 446 in early April, while weekly active users remained relatively stable, peaking at 3.7K in early April and staying around 3.5K by the end of June.
YNAB saw a significant spike in weekly revenue in mid-April at $162. Downloads were modest but saw an upward trend, reaching 47 by mid-June. Active users also increased steadily, peaking at 94 in mid-June.
Wallet - Daily Budget & Profit had a varied revenue trend, peaking at $170 in mid-May. Downloads and active users saw consistent numbers, with downloads peaking at 150 in late May and active users reaching 331 in early June.
GoMining displayed a volatile pattern in weekly revenue, with a peak of $199 in late April. Downloads spiked at 752 in early April and 361 in mid-June. Active users showed a peak of 874 in early April, stabilizing around 551 by the end of June.
